Prime Mover
US /praɪm ˈmuːvər/
UK /praɪm ˈmuːvər/
Noun
1.
the initial cause of all motion and change in the universe, according to Aristotle
Example:
•
In ancient philosophy, the concept of the Prime Mover was central to understanding existence.
•
Aristotle's theory of the Prime Mover describes a being that causes motion without itself being moved.
2.
a person or thing that is the main cause or instigator of a movement, action, or event
Example:
•
She was the prime mover behind the new community project.
•
The CEO is often seen as the prime mover of a company's strategic direction.
